Solar street lights deliver reliable outdoor illumination while eliminating traditional power infrastructure costs. When selecting a solar lighting system, you'll need to evaluate the battery lifespan and mounting options first. Most quality systems use lithium-ion batteries rated for 5-7 years of continuous operation, though some premium models can last up to 10 years. Consider pole-mounted configurations for maximum sun exposure and tamper resistance, or wall-mounted options for areas with space constraints. 8000W Powerful Solar Street Lights Outdoor With 3 Light Mode #solarledlights #solarstreetlightYou'll want to calculate your area's solar insolation values to determine the necessary panel wattage. A typical solar street light requires 30-60 watts of panel capacity to generate sufficient power through overcast conditions. Factor in your location's shortest day length and average cloud cover during winter months. Modern systems include smart controllers that adjust output based on stored energy levels, ensuring consistent operation during extended periods of poor weathe

When choosing weather-resistant solar street lights, you'll need to focus on key durability specs. Look for IP65+ rated fixtures with anti-corrosion coatings, lithium-ion batteries rated for 5-7 years, and monocrystalline panels generating 30-60 watts. Select lights with operating ranges of -40°F to 140°F, motion sensors, and smart controllers for consistent performance. Installing a solar street light requires careful planning and proper safety protocols to guarantee peak performance and longevity. Before beginning the installation process, you'll need to determine the best pole placement by conducting a site survey. Choose a location that receives maximum sunlight exposure throughout the day, avoiding areas with heavy shade from buildings or trees. These innovative lighting solutions integrate smart technologies that fine-tune performance and enhance reliability. You'll benefit from automated dimming controls that adjust brightness based on ambient light conditions and motion sensors that increase illumination when pedestrians or vehicles approach.
